Denilson, the left winger, not the one who plays for Arsenal, has just signed for a club called Xi Mang Hai Phong in the Vietnamese league. What makes this more surreal is that 10years ago he became the world's most expensive player when moving to Real Betis for £21.5m

 

After failing there and in other transfers he now ends up where he has to go to Vietnam to get a game.
